The first time I heard this song it just stuck with me. I never really paid much attention to the lyrics besides the obvious 'How to Save a Life' line. Of course, it made itself permanent in my memory with my grandmother's passing shortly thereafter, in which I unconciously chose different sentences of the song and pasted them together to put my own mental twist on it. Of course, now that you actually look at the words and try to make sense, it obviously has a different connotation. I first believed that maybe the song was first about a couple breaking up (ending their relationship), however with help of their video, it's easy to see how the song describes the general environment whenever there's a clash between two people arguing over something that's potentially life-altering. That's a mouth-ful, but basically what I mean is that this song can be applied to a father trying to talk to his daughter, or a girlfriend discussing a bad habit with her boyfriend, or a married couple trying to discuss their issues without one walking out. |
The song has an obvious mellow tone, yet upbeat at times. You can see how the song not only can refer to an unsuccessful attempt at a conversation mentioned above, but also can signify a successful version with its upbeat melody on the chorus. It's just really hard to describe a song's atmosphere when it can be used in television shows for both happy moments, moments of epiphany, and sad moments. |
